User grouping for device-to-device communications underlaying cellular networks

Device-to-Device (D2D) communication has become an important technology in future networks, since it can provide advantages such as cell throughput enhancement, user equipment power saving, and increased instantaneous data rate. However, the performance of both D2D and cellular communication can be affected by mutual interferences between them. In this paper, we analyze a resource allocation method for D2D links underlaying cellular networks. A novel method which allows more than one D2D pair to reuse the downlink resource of one cellular user is proposed. In addition, we also present an algorithm to assign a cellular user to each group of D2D pairs, when there are a number of cellular users and D2D users. The proposed algorithm is designed to guarantee that the SINR for both the cellular link and D2D link exceeds acceptable thresholds.
